Custom order car

Hi -

 

I started shopping for a car 2 weeks ago and finally found a dealer who agreed on the pricing. The car is a factory order custom build and I filled in all the forms sent from the dealership. These forms are Credit Application, Partial Payment Form, and Credit Card Authorization Form. This was done on Saturday, but the dealership hasn't sent me back the build sheet or confirmation yet. Also, the credit card deposit of $3,000.00 still hasn't been posted. I spoke to my SA who said he's been busy and was going to take care of it yesterday, but nothing came about. I sent another email this morning, but no response yet.

 

Is it a normal practice for them to wait this long to put in order? Should I be a bit concern about the delay? Please chime in if you have a related experience or know how this custom build order process works.

Re: Custom order car

Depends on a ton of factors but the biggest is if they have an actual allocation.  Taking an order and establishing the intent to order is not the same as the dealer having an actual factory allocation/build date for the car.  Depends on the manufactuer and the model of car as to how long is normal.  It would be best to ask the dealer about the process and if they have an allocation etc.
